How Our Soot Removal Services Actually Work

The aftermath of a fire, even a small one, can leave your home coated in a fine layer of soot. Simply wiping it down rarely works; it often just spreads the particles and can even embed them deeper. Our methodical approach to Soot Removal Services is designed to tackle these challenges head-on. We employ proven techniques and specialized tools to meticulously clean every affected surface, from walls and ceilings to furniture and belongings, ensuring a thorough restoration. Cutting corners here can lead to persistent smells and irreversible damage.

Initial Inspection and Assessment

Our technicians will first conduct a detailed inspection of your property to identify the type and extent of soot contamination. We’ll document everything, noting affected materials and potential hazards. This assessment typ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the size of the affected area. We use this information to create a tailored cleaning plan for your specific needs.

Setting Up Containment and Protection

Before any cleaning begins, we establish containment zones using plastic sheeting and air scrubbers. This prevents soot from spreading to unaffected areas of your home. This step is vital for ensuring a clean and controlled environment throughout the entire process. It usually takes about an hour to set up, depending on the property layout.

Dry Soot Removal

For dry soot, we often start with specialized vacuum cleaners equipped with HEPA filters to safely remove loose particles. We may also use dry chemical sponges designed to lift soot without damaging surfaces. This initial dry removal is critical to avoid turning dry soot into a greasy mess. This phase can take several hours to a full day, depending on the contamination level.

Wet and Oily Soot Cleaning

Wet and oily soot requires a different approach, often involving specialized cleaning solutions and techniques. Our crews use carefully selected detergents and equipment to break down and remove these tougher residues from surfaces like walls, ceilings, and even delicate fabrics. This step is crucial for preventing permanent staining and discoloration. This can be a labor-intensive process, potentially taking 1-3 days for significant contamination.

Odor Neutralization and Air Filtration

Soot often carries strong, unpleasant odors. We employ advanced odor removal techniques, including ozone treatments and thermal fogging, to neutralize these smells at their source. Air scrubbers with activated carbon filters run continuously to remove any lingering airborne particles and odors. This phase is essential for restoring a healthy and pleasant atmosphere in your home. This process can take 24-48 hours to be fully effective.

Warning Signs You Need Soot Removal Services

Ignoring the signs of soot contamination can lead to bigger problems, including lasting damage to your home and potential health issues. Recognizing these indicators early allows for quicker intervention, saving you time, money, and stress. Our team is trained to spot these subtle clues and provide the necessary remediation.

Visible Dusting or Film on Surfaces

You might notice a fine, gray or black powdery substance on furniture, countertops, or floors, even if you haven’t had an obvious fire. This is a clear sign that soot particles have settled. Don’t just wipe it; it needs professional removal to prevent spreading.

Lingering Smoke Odors

A persistent smell of smoke, even days or weeks after a fire event, indicates that soot particles are still trapped in your home’s structure and belongings. These odors can be very difficult to remove without specialized equipment and treatments.

Discoloration on Walls or Ceilings

Soot can cause yellowing or blackening of paint and other wall coverings, especially around vents or light fixtures. If you see these marks appearing, it suggests soot is actively affecting your surfaces.

Respiratory Irritation or Allergies

Some people experience increased coughing, sneezing, or allergy symptoms when soot particles are present in the air. These microscopic particles can irritate the respiratory system. Your family’s health is paramount, so addressing soot is important.

Residue on HVAC Filters

Checking your air filters and finding them coated in a dark, powdery residue is a strong indicator that soot is circulating through your home’s ventilation system. This means soot is being distributed everywhere.

Soot Removal Services v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Light dusting of dry soot on hard, non-porous surfaces (e.g., tile floor) Yes No Can usually be wiped away with a damp cloth and mild cleaner.
Oily or sticky soot residue on walls or furniture No Yes Requires specialized cleaning agents and techniques to avoid spreading or damaging finishes.
Soot affecting electronics or sensitive equipment No Yes Professional cleaning is essential to prevent electrical shorts and permanent damage.
Strong, persistent smoke odors throughout the house No Yes Requires advanced odor neutralization treatments like ozone or thermal fogging.
Soot damage after a significant fire event No Yes Extensive contamination requires professional assessment, containment, and specialized equipment for safe removal.
Soot on HVAC systems or air ducts No Yes Professional cleaning prevents recontamination of your home and ensures air quality.

While some very minor soot can be handled with basic cleaning supplies, most situations warrant professional attention. For anything beyond a light dusting, especially if it involves oily soot, strong odors, or sensitive materials, calling a pro is the safest and most effective route. Soot Removal Services Cost In Rancho Santa Fe, CA

The cost for Soot Removal Services in Rancho Santa Fe, CA can vary significantly based on the extent of the soot damage, the size of the affected area, and the types of surfaces involved. These price ranges are estimates and an on-site assessment is necessary for an accurate quote. We strive to provide transparent pricing for our services.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Estimate $0 – $250 Often free if you proceed with services; may have a fee for a standalone estimate.
Dry Soot Removal (per room) $400 – $1,200 Size of room, amount of soot, and type of surfaces (e.g., textured walls cost more).
Wet/Oily Soot Cleaning (per room) $600 – $2,500 Severity of the oily residue, complexity of surfaces, and amount of cleaning agents needed.
Odor Neutralization Treatment $500 – $2,000 Size of the affected area, type of treatment used (e.g., ozone, fogging), and duration required.
HVAC Duct Cleaning for Soot $750 – $3,000 Number of vents, length and complexity of ductwork, and level of soot contamination within the ducts.
Contents Cleaning (furniture, decor) $500 – $5,000+ Number of items, type of material, and degree of soot penetration on each item.

Common Questions About Soot Removal Services

What is the difference between dry soot and wet soot?

Dry soot is powdery and appears after a smoldering fire. It’s usually easier to remove with dry methods like vacuuming. Wet soot, on the other hand, is sticky and tar-like, often resulting from fires where water or chemicals were used. It requires specialized cleaning solutions and more intensive scrubbing to remove properly. Our team is trained to identify and treat both types effectively.

How long does soot removal typically take?

The timeline for Soot Removal Services can vary greatly. A small area might be cleaned in a day, while extensive contamination could take several days or even weeks. Factors like the size of your property, the amount of soot, and the complexity of the affected materials all play a role. We’ll provide you with a realistic timeframe after our initial assessment.

What health risks are associated with soot?

Soot particles are microscopic and can be inhaled, leading to respiratory irritation, coughing, and aggravation of conditions like asthma. Some soot can also contain toxic chemicals depending on what was burned.
